Accident Summary Nr: 138943.015 - Employee is struck by hot metal carrier while chipping slag

Abstract: At 6:00 p.m. on July 17, 2021, Employee #1, a 23-year-old refractory worker, was chipping slag out of Auto-pour Receiver #2 using a pneumatic chisel bit. The employee was working without a spotter to monitor overhead Hot Metal Carrier (HMC) traffic, and the anti-collision system that deenergizes the HMC track did not activate. While performing this daily task, the employee was struck on the left side of his body by the HMC, pinching him between the ladle on the front of the HMC and the chisel bit. The employee suffered a lacerated liver and was hospitalized.
